Age and its Impression on Premiums
Age is a big consider long-term care insurance coverage prices. The older you’re while you buy a coverage, the upper your premium is more likely to be. It’s because the chance of needing long-term care will increase with age. Consider it like shopping for hearth insurance coverage; the older your home, the extra doubtless it’s to wish repairs or substitute, so the premium will probably be increased.
Youthful candidates usually obtain extra favorable charges, making early buy a clever technique.
Well being Standing and Way of life Decisions
Well being standing performs a pivotal position in figuring out premiums. Candidates with pre-existing circumstances or continual diseases often face increased premiums. This can be a reflection of the upper threat related to these circumstances. Equally, life-style decisions, equivalent to smoking or a sedentary life-style, may have an effect on premium calculations, probably growing prices. It is akin to an insurance coverage firm assessing your threat profile and setting premiums accordingly.
Profit Ranges and Coverage Phrases
The profit ranges and coverage phrases you choose straight impression your premium. A coverage providing increased each day or month-to-month profit quantities will usually have a better premium. The size of protection, or coverage time period, additionally influences the fee. Longer protection durations usually translate to increased premiums. Consider it as shopping for a much bigger, costlier automotive—it is more likely to price extra to keep up and insure.
Impression of Inflation and Market Circumstances
Inflation and market circumstances can have an effect on long-term care insurance coverage premiums. Inflationary pressures usually result in increased premiums to mirror the rising price of care. Market circumstances, equivalent to adjustments in rates of interest, may affect the price of insurance coverage. That is just like how fluctuating gasoline costs have an effect on transportation prices; the value of insurance coverage is topic to comparable market forces.

Assets Accessible for Shoppers in Michigan, Long run care insurance coverage michigan
Thankfully, Michigan gives quite a few sources to help customers in navigating the complexities of long-term care planning. These sources provide steering, help, and schooling to assist people make knowledgeable choices. A little analysis can go a great distance find the help you want.
- Michigan Division of Well being and Human Providers (MDHHS): Supplies data on numerous long-term care choices, together with Medicaid eligibility and residential care companies. They’re an awesome place to begin for these looking for steering and sources.
- Space Companies on Getting old (AAA): Supply counseling, steering, and help with navigating the long-term care system. They’re usually the go-to useful resource for locating native companies and help.
- Elder Legislation Attorneys: Specialised attorneys who perceive the authorized and monetary elements of long-term care planning. They’ll present invaluable help and steering in navigating the complicated authorized panorama.
- Lengthy-Time period Care Insurance coverage Corporations: Present data on coverage choices and advantages. It is essential to buy round and perceive the main points of every coverage.
- Help Teams: Join people with others dealing with comparable challenges, offering emotional help and sensible recommendation. They’re a improbable method to share experiences and be taught from others who’re going by means of the identical journey.

Widespread Sorts of Lengthy-Time period Care in Michigan
Understanding the sorts of care wanted is crucial to choosing the proper long-term care insurance coverage plan. Michigan residents usually require a variety of care, from easy help with each day duties to extra intensive help in a nursing dwelling setting. This variety displays the numerous wants of people throughout the state.
- Private Care: This consists of assist with actions of each day dwelling (ADLs), equivalent to bathing, dressing, consuming, and transferring. Consider it as a pleasant hand to help with these on a regular basis duties, enabling seniors to keep up their independence as a lot as attainable.
- House Well being Care: This encompasses skilled companies delivered to the person’s dwelling. Nurses, bodily therapists, and different healthcare professionals present care tailor-made to particular wants. This selection permits seniors to stay of their acquainted environment whereas receiving specialised care.
- Assisted Dwelling Services: These amenities provide a supportive setting with help with each day dwelling duties, social actions, and entry to healthcare companies. They supply a cushty dwelling area whereas providing a level of help.
- Nursing Houses: These amenities present a better degree of care for people needing 24-hour supervision and medical care. That is usually probably the most intensive degree of care, designed for people with vital medical wants.

Medicaid: A Authorities Security Web
Medicaid is an important authorities program that gives monetary help for long-term care. Nonetheless, eligibility necessities are stringent, and there are sometimes ready durations. The protection could not totally match the wants of all people, and the particular advantages supplied can range relying on the state.
Self-Funding: A Potential Possibility
Self-funding for long-term care includes setting apart funds to cowl potential bills. This strategy provides flexibility, permitting you to decide on the care choices that greatest fit your wants. Nonetheless, this strategy usually requires substantial financial savings or funding methods to ensure enough funds. A vital consideration is the potential for outliving your financial savings.
